It's important that you assess the space before selecting a bunkbed. Take into consideration the height of the ceiling and the floor space. You'll need to know the number of people will be using the space in addition to their age and weight.

The ideal top bunk should be located between 33 and 36 inches away from the ceiling in order to ensure safety. This is crucial for children who are tall or if you want to accommodate adults who sleep in the bunk.

The size of the mattress is also important. There are numerous types of bunk bed mattresses that are available with cooling memory foam, hybrid and regular mattresses.

It is recommended to pick an easy-to-clean bed for the lower bunk. You don't want the mattress to be too heavy to put strain on your bunk bed frame however, you don't need it to be so heavy that the sleeper may fall off.

It is crucial to consider the thickness of the mattress to ensure the safety and comfort of sleeping. Typically, a bottom bunk mattress should measure 8 to 10 inches in thickness.

The ideal bunk mattress should have a comfort layer that is at approximately 2 inches thick, and a foundation at least 6 inches of thickness. It should be thick enough so that there is space between the mattress and the top bunk, which allows the sleeper to be upright while sleeping.
